[0051] In one embodiment, combining figure 1 , Provides a fiber bundle image processing method, which includes:

[0052] Step S01, construct a reference image;

[0053] Here, the reference image is obtained by an optical fiber bundle. The optical fiber bundle contains multiple optical fibers. Due to the loss of information between the optical fibers, the distributed structure of the optical fibers will appear on the obtained reference image, showing a honeycomb-like periodic structure. Abstract

The invention discloses an optical fiber bundle image processing method and system, computer equipment and a storage medium. The method comprises the following steps: constructing a reference image; determining an optical fiber bundle crosstalk matrix and a transmittance matrix function based on the reference image; constructing a target function; solving the to-be-processed optical fiber bundle sample image based on the target function, and reconstructing the to-be-processed optical fiber bundle sample image; and carrying out registration processing on the plurality of reconstructed optical fiber bundle sample images. The system comprises a first construction module, a mathematical model establishment module, a second construction module, a reconstruction module and a registration module.Computer equipment and a storage medium can realize the process of the method by executing a computer program. According to the invention, the honeycomb structure of the optical fiber bundle image can be removed by using a single image, and the influence of noise and crosstalk between optical fibers on optical fiber bundle imaging can be removed, so that the effect of improving the resolution ofoptical fiber bundle imaging is achieved. The method is wide in applicability, and is suitable for all application scenes employing the optical fiber bundle for imaging.

Description

technical field [0001] The invention relates to the field of image processing, in particular to the field of optical fiber bundle image processing, in particular to an optical fiber bundle image processing method, system, computer equipment and storage medium. Background technique [0002] Fiber optic bundles have played an important role in endoscopic imaging, providing cellular-level visualization for the diagnosis of a range of diseases in vivo. Typically, fiber optic bundles contain a large number of fiber cores (typically up to 30,000) that simultaneously transmit and acquire optical signals. However, the distance between the cores (i.e., the cladding) can cause a noticeable honeycomb pattern in the acquired image, degrading the image quality. In addition, crosstalk issues between fibers and noise will further affect the imaging resolution of the fiber bundle.
